All new Pokemon in Scarlet & Violet DLC Half 1: The Teal Masks

There are 8 new Pokemon accessible to come across in Pokemon’s The Teal Masks DLC:

Poltchageist

PoltchageistThe Pokemon Firm

Poltchageist is a matcha-inspired Grass/Ghost-type Pokemon that may use its inexperienced powder to seal cracks in objects or sap the power of people. If the identify sounds acquainted, that’s most likely as a result of it’s a convergent type of the Galar area’s Polteageist.

Sinistcha

Sinistcha in Pokemon Scarlet and Violet DLCThe Pokemon Firm

Sinistcha is the evolution of Poltchageist. It’s a Grass/Ghost-type Pokemon that lives inside a teacup and has a bamboo whisk on prime of its head for getting ready matcha. Sinistcha can be the one Pokemon able to studying the HP-draining transfer Matcha Gotcha.

Identical to Poltchageist, there are two variations of Sinistcha: You’ll get the Unremarkable type for those who evolve a Counterfeit Poltchageist and the Masterpiece type for those who evolve an Artisan Poltchageist.

Dipplin

Dipplin in Pokemon Scarlet and Violet DLCThe Pokemon Firm

Applin has been given a model new evolution referred to as Dipplin in The Teal Masks DLC. It’s a Grass/Dragon-type Pokemon identical to its pre-evolution, however this Pokemon is definitely two separate creatures dwelling inside the identical apple!

That is the third Applin evolution, becoming a member of the beforehand launched Flapple and Appletun, and it has a particular evolution methodology identical to them.

Munkidori

Munkidori in the Hidden Treasure of Area Zero DLCThe Pokemon Firm

Munkidori is considered one of three new Pokemon worshipped by the folks of Kitakami in The Hidden Treasure of Space Zero Half 1: The Teal Masks. It’s a Poison/Psychic-type Legendary and its identify seems to be a mixture of ‘monkey’ and the phrase ‘hunky dory’.

Okidogi

Okidogi in the Hidden Treasure of Area Zero DLCThe Pokemon Firm

Okidogi is the second new Pokemon worshipped by the folks of Kitakami in The Hidden Treasure of Space Zero Half 1: The Teal Masks. As its identify suggests, this Pokemon is predicated on a canine, with its face considerably resembling a Shiba Inu. It’s a Poison/Preventing-type Legendary.

Fezandipiti

Fezandipiti in Pokemon Scarlet and Violer DLCThe Pokemon Firm

Fezandipiti is the third new Pokemon worshipped by the folks of Kitakami in The Hidden Treasure of Space Zero Half 1: The Teal Masks. Its identify seems to be a mix of ‘pheasant’ and ‘serendipity’. Whilst you would possibly anticipate it to be a Flying-type, Fezandipiti is definitely a Poison/Fairy-type Legendary.

Ogerpon

Ogerpon in Pokemon Scarlet and Violet DLCThe Pokemon Firm

The Legendary mascot for The Hidden Treasure of Space Zero Half 1: The Teal Masks is Ogerpon, a creature that seems to be primarily based on the oni, which is a demon or ogre from Japanese folklore. It’s a Grass-type Legendary, though it might probably achieve sub-typings by sporting totally different masks.

Bloodmoon Ursaluna

Whereas the usual Ursaluna can solely be discovered within the historical Hisui area from Pokemon Legends: Arceus, a single Bloodmoon Kind Ursaluna may be encountered in The Teal Masks’s Kitakami area.

This fearsome variation of Ursaluna stands on two legs and has a blood moon-like sphere on its head. The one strategy to catch it’s to finish a particular sidequest from the photographer Perrin, who you will discover on the western aspect of Mossui City.

All new Pokemon in Scarlet & Violet DLC Half 2: The Indigo Disk

Listed below are all the new Pokemon which have been revealed for The Indigo Disk DLC thus far:

Archaludon

Archaludon appearing in The Hidden Treasure of Area ZeroThe Pokemon Firm

Duraludon shall be getting a brand new evolution in Scarlet & Violet’s upcoming DLC. It’s referred to as Archaludon, and it will likely be Metal/Dragon-type identical to its pre-evolution.

Raging Bolt & Iron Crown

Raging Bolt and Iron Crown in Pokemon Scarlet and VioletThe Pokemon Firm

Two new Paradox Pokemon shall be showing in The Hidden Treasure of Space Zero DLC. Trainers who personal Pokemon Scarlet will be capable to encounter Raging Bolt, which seems to be an historical variation of the Legendary creature Raikou. Trainers who personal Pokemon Violet will be capable to encounter Iron Crown, which seems like a futuristic variation of the Legendary creature Cobalion.

Terastal Kind Terapagos

Terapagos in Pokemon Scarlet and Violet DLCThe Pokemon Firm

The Legendary mascot for The Hidden Treasure of Space Zero Half 2: The Indigo Disk is Terapagos, a glowing reptilian Pokemon that has totally different elemental symbols on its crystalized again. It first appeared as an obscure drawing within the Scarlet Guide and Violet Guide the place it was known as a ‘Disk Pokemon’.

We don’t know a lot about this Legendary Pokemon but, however primarily based on its identify, look, and a few in-game teasers, we are able to safely assume that it has one thing to do with the Terastal phenomenon that took middle stage in Scarlet & Violet. The picture above is now confirmed to be its Terastal Kind.

Regular Kind Terapagos

An unnamed Pokemon in Scarlet and Violet DLCThe Pokemon Firm

Terastal additionally has a Regular Kind, which you’ll be able to see within the picture above. This mysterious creature has already made a short look within the Pokemon Horizons anime sequence, the place it initially obtained followers speculating that it might be a pre-evolution of Terapagos.
